Beverly Sue “Susie” Atkinson (Hillenburg), born September 3rd, 1946, went to be with our Heavenly Father April 26th. Susie was born to Earl and Etta Mae Hillenburg, Pleasant Hope, MO. She is preceded in death by her husband, Steve Atkinson; her father Earl Hillenburg, and her mother, Etta Mae Hillenburg, and her sister Dorothy of Pleasant Hope, MO. She is survived
